        세종대 북원의 팽창과 황희 - 황희의 국방활동을 중심으로 -

        이주희(Lee, Ju-Hui) 효원사학회 2020 역사와 세계 Vol.- No.57

        황희(1363~1452)는 여말 선초의 격변기에 국가의 동량으로서 4대 임금을 모셨던 인물이다. 그러한 그의 청렴성에 대한 논란이 있다. 본 논문은 황희에게 만일 공직자 윤리에 부정적인 면이 있었다면 그럼에도 불구하고 세종이 그를 심복처럼 의지한 이유를 살폈다. 즉 재상인 그가 이끌어간 세종대의 시대적 상황을 살피고 재상으로서 황희가 국방 분야에서 어떠한 역할을 했는지에 대해 알아보았다. 세종대는 국제적 긴장이 고조된 시기였다. 세종은 백성을 살폈고, 그것이 가능하려면 황희가 필요했다. 北狄(몽골)이 언제 조선을 침공해 올지도 모르는 상황에서 축성 등의 대규모 토목공사가 필요했지만 그것 때문에 나라가 기울어지는 것은 막아야 했다. 황희는 국가에 해를 끼치지 않는 것을 전제로 국방책을 입안하고 밀고나갔다. 1428년 황희는 현실에 맞추어 북방의 방어체계를 개선했고, 1432년부터 4군 6진 개척을 배후에서 지휘했다. 그러한 가운데도 황희는 많은 추문에 휘말렸고, 세종은 거듭 황희를 보호했다. 청렴한 국정을 운영하는 것도 중요하지만 北狄(몽골)의 침공으로 나라가 망하면 무슨 소용이 있겠는가. 어려운 시기였기에 세종에게 황희의 혐의는 더 중요하지 않았다. 설사 황희가 부정을 저질렀다고 해도 난국을 타개하고 해쳐나갈 인물을 내친다는 것은 어려웠다. 세종에게 청렴하기만 하고 능력이 없는 인물은 필요가 없었다. 어느 특정 인물이 유학적인 소양이 높더라도 냉혹한 현실을 다루는데 서툴다면 어디에 쓰겠는가. 오히려 나라를 지키는 일에는 야수와 날카로운 시선과 바위와 같은 인내심이 필요했다. 세종은 황희의 아들들이 자기 자식들의 물건을 훔쳐 나누어 가진 이 사건을 보고 굉장히 불쾌했을 것이다. 그것은 존엄에 위해를 가하는 대역죄였다. 하지만 이 사건을 적당한 선에서 봉합했다. 戰雲이 감도는 시기에 세종에게 황희는 없어서는 안 되는 漢元帝때의 ‘史丹’과 같은 존재였으며 충직한 명재상이었다.       • 대학급식의 미생물적 품질보증을 위한 HACCP의 적용 : 참치샐러드 Tuna Salad

        김운주,최은희,최현미,배주희,채현숙 충북대학교 교육 ·생활연구소 생활과학연구센터 2002 생활과학연구논총 Vol.6 No.1

        The purpose of this study was to evaluate the microbiological quality, and to assure the safety of the food production process in the university foodservice facilities in accordance with the Hazard Analysis Critical Control Point(HACCP) concepts. The kitchen layout and time-temperature relationship, miciobiological quality(total plate count, coliform) were assessed to identify the critical point during each of the production phases. The results were as follows: 1) The kitchen layout had to be improved because contamination area was not separated from non-contamination area, and work table was in contact with washing sink. 2) Some employee did not follow personal hygiene standards(hand washing), and did not wear proper working uniforms(hair restraints). 3) The production time of tuna salad was 120 min, and environment temperature was 20.1~26.0℃. Improper receiving temperature, inproper holding practices(without cover at room temperature) were observed. 4) In the purchasing phase of the raw materials, the microbiological quality of green pepper was not at acceptable level based on the TPC(2.3×10^6CFU/g)and coliform(>14,000 MPN/g). During washing phase TPC was decreased about 3 log cycle. After cutting and holding phase the level of TPC and coliform were increased rapidly. At serving phase the microbiological quality of tuna salad were not at acceptable level(TPC 3.3×10^6 CFU/g, coliform 11,000 MPN/g) according to the standard set(TPC <10^5 CFU/g, coliform <100 MPN/g) by Sorberg et al. 5) For tuna salad, critical control points were purchasing and receiving of fresh vegetables, washing, cutting, holding, mixing and serving phase.

        조리조건에 따른 마늘의 휘발성 함황화합물의 변화

        배현주,전희정 한국조리과학회 2002 한국식품조리과학회지 Vol.18 No.3

        This study was performed to find the changes in volatile sulfur compounds of garlic under various cooking conditions. The volatile sulfur compounds of garlic were identified with GC and GC/MS. The results of the study were summarized as follows : Chopped garlic boiled for 30min and 60min had more volatile sulfur compounds than that of fresh garlic, while 2-vinyl-4H-1,3-dithiin decreased by boiling. Whole garlic boiled for 30min and 60min had less volatile sulfur compounds than that of fresh garlic, while allyl methyl trisulfide and diallyl trisulfide increased by boiling. Analyzing the change of volatile sulfur compounds under cooking methods, the order that showed more volatile sulfur compounds was as follows : grilling > frying > steaming > boiling > microwave oven cooking > pressure cooking.

        급식소의 조리기기 및 작업환경에 대한 미생물학적 위해분석과 HACCP 제도 적용 후 위생개선효과

        배현주,전희정 한국조리과학회 2003 한국식품조리과학회지 Vol.19 No.2

        The purpose of this study was to evaluate the effect of implementing the HACCP system on foodservice establishments. At first, the hygienic conditions were measured by microbiological hazard analyses of the cooking utensils and working areas. In order to solve the detected problems, the HACCP system was implemented, after what was considered a sufficient settlement period following the initial assessment, then microbiological verification was Performed again. In relation to the cooking utensils and equipment(kitchen knives. cutting boards, knives for shredding vegetables, refrigerators, baskets, barts, working tables, preparation tables, tungs, dish-clothes and drains) the microbiological inspection on the Total Plate Count, Coliforms, Staphylocaccus aureus and, Listeria monocytogenes, were conducted with regard to the working areas(working tables, preparation tables, seasoning's shelves, serving tables, drinking water tables. refrigerators, storage rooms and dining tables), the Total Plate Count and Fungi were also examined. According to the microbiological hazard analyses there were many problems. especially with cutting boards, baskets, barts, dish-clothes and sinkballs. However. by introducing the HACCP system, the microbiological hazard levels were able to be controlled and lowered, and the total aerial bacteria in the working areas of the foodservice establishments were detected at levels below 6 CFU/plate.

        단기간 저장조건을 달리한 마늘의 휘발성 함황화합물의 변화

        배현주,전희정 한국조리과학회 2003 한국식품조리과학회지 Vol.19 No.1

        This study was performed to find the changes in volatile sulfur compounds of garlic under various storage conditions. The volatile sulfur compounds of garlic were identified with GC and GC/MS. Analysis on the detected volatile sulfur compound of garlic which is known to have medical effect was performed while storing for two days at room temperature and for 1, 3 and 7 days at 4℃ and -18℃, respectively. The results of the study were summarized as follows : Total amount of 7 volatile sulfur compounds was the highest in the sample stored at room temperature for on hour. During the storage of 1, 3 and 7 days at -18℃, chopped garlic contained more of volatile sulfur compounds than under any other storage conditions and the amounts of 7 volatile sulfur compounds increased gradually during the storage of chopped garlic.

      • New screening method for cervical dysplasia using electrical impedance spectrum: Main research article

        ( Ju Hui Ryeon ),( Min Ji Kang ),( Tong In Oh ),( Jun Beom Heo ),( Seung Geun Yeo ),( Dong Choon Park ) 대한산부인과학회 2020 대한산부인과학회 학술대회 Vol.106 No.-

        Objective: Cervical dysplasia is a precancerous from of cervical cancer, in which epithelia cells of the cervix becoming dysplastic. However, diagnosis by colposcopy and puch biopsy requires a genecological expert. So here we present, non-invasive, accurate and inexpensive diagnostic tool. The electrical properties of cervical dysplasia and normal cervical tissue have been reported to differ. This study evaluated whether these differences in electrical properties can be exploited to noninvasively screen for and diagnose cervical dysplasia. Methods: The cervical tissue was measured using a bio-impedance spectrum based screening device and multi-electrode screening probe. · Among 16 channel electrodes, one pair of electrodes was injected with current and the other pair was measured the induced voltage. · Twenty eight measurement protocol that can concentrate the electrical energy local area under the probe was used to precisely measure the electrical properties of the cervical tissue. · Current was injected without saturation at 6 frequencies 0.625, 1, 5, 10, 50, 100 kHz with the magnitude within the range of 85~305uA peak-to-peak. Materials: This study enrolled 123 women, aged from 20s to 60s comprised of 69 with suspected cervical dysplaisa who underwent LEEP conization, and 54 without cervical dysplasia who underwent hysterctomy for benign disease. Results: · The difference in resistivity between normal and CIN is particularly apparent at low frequencies. · We obtained a good separation between normal and dysplastic squamous epithelium and between CIN1 and CIN 2/3 graded tissues. · Our method showed that an area under the ROC curve of 0.90 resulted in a sensitivity of 94.3% and a specificity of 84%. Conclusion: Cervical electrical properties provide a potentially promising screening tool, with Sensitivity and specficity similar to those of currently used creening tests. Moreover, evlauation of cervical electrical properties can provide instant results.

        Unreported Endophytic Fungi Isolated from the Leaves of Evergreen Woody Plants in Korea: Muyocopron lithocarpi and Didymocyrtis cladoniicola

        ( Ju-hui Gwon ),( Hyeok Park ),( Jong-chul Lee ),( Jae-wook Choi ),( Ahn-heum Eom ) 한국균학회 2021 韓國菌學會誌 Vol.49 No.3

        In this study, endophytic fungi were isolated from the leaves of evergreen woody plants in Hansando Island in South Korea. The fungal isolates were identified based on morphological characteristics and phylogenetic analysis of the DNA sequences of the internal transcribed spacer and the large subunit regions of rDNA. It was confirmed that two endophytic fungal species, Muyocopron lithocarpi and Didymocyrtis cladoniicola, isolated in this study have not previously been reported in South Korea.

      • Giant congenital lymphangioma at chest wall : Case Report, Using picibanil (OK-432) Sclerotherapy

        ( Hui-ryeon Ju ),( Guisera Lee ),( Shin-young Kim ),( Yun-sung Jo ) 대한산부인과학회 2018 대한산부인과학회 학술대회 Vol.104 No.-

        Fetal lymphangioma, benign tumor, is an uncommon congenital malformation of the lymphatic system, arising from blockage of lymphatic flow. It is characterized by a thin-walled cystic dilation usually around neck and axillary region. It typically develops between late in the first trimester to early in the second trimester. Moreover, it is highly associated with chromosomal abnormalities and poor outcomes. We report a rare live-born case of giant septated, chest wall lymphangioma that underwent prenatal expectation treatment. The lymphangioma was treated of picibanil (OK-432) sclerotherapy 9 days after birth. Picibanil (OK-432) is a lyophilized mixture of group A Streptococcus pyogenes with antineoplastic activity, because of its capacity to produce a selective fibrosis of lymphangiomas. In the following 29 days, we were observed decreasing size of lymphangioma.
